ENCORE AT WEST MEADOW

255 POSSUM PARK ROAD, NEWARK, DE 19711
Score: 71 / 100

Encore At West Meadow earns a solid B grade from CMS data, with a score of 71/100. Performing above average across most metrics, this Newark facility ranks in the 70th percentile among Delaware nursing homes.

Staffing levels at Encore At West Meadow exceed national averages, with 4.56 total nursing hours per resident per day — compared to the national average of 3.8 hours. RN coverage of 0.97 hours per resident per day also exceeds the national average of 0.7 hours.

Recent CMS inspections identified 39 deficiencies at Encore At West Meadow, including 1 classified as serious — among the most concerning citation levels. The most notable finding involved: ensure that residents are free from significant medication errors..

How This Grade Was Calculated

This facility's grade of B is based on a score of 71 out of 100, calculated from official CMS Nursing Home Compare data:

  • Overall CMS Rating: 4★ → 32 pts (max 40)
  • Health Inspection Rating: 2★ → 10 pts (max 25)
  • Staffing Rating: 5★ → 20 pts (max 20)
  • Quality Measures Rating: 5★ → 15 pts (max 15)
  • Penalty deductions: -5 pts
  • Fine deductions: -1 pts

Grades: A=85+, B=70–84, C=55–69, D=40–54, F=below 40
